Last month, it was confirmed that Kevin Owens had re-signed with WWE, with his contract initially set to expire in January 2022. This led to backstage chatter that Sami Zayn had also re-signed with the company.
Fightful Select (subscription required) has now confirmed that Zayn has indeed re-signed with the company, and is locked down for several more years.
One person that spoke to Fightul around that time said that Zayn was ‘kind of private’ about the negotiations, but WWE made it clear they wanted to retain his services.
No length on Zayn’s contract has been confirmed as of yet.
